Causes:
Warping due to humidityMisaligned hingesSwollen wood
Solutions:
Adjust Hinges:
Loosen the hinge screws somewhat.Tap the door into place with a rubber mallet.Tighten up the screws again.
Sand the Edges:
Identify the sticking location.Lightly sand the edges with fine-grit sandpaper.Clean off the dust and test the door.
Lube the Hinges:
Apply a silicone-based lube to the hinges.Open and close the door numerous times to operate in the lubricant.Loose Hinges
Causes:
OverusePoor installationLoose screws
Solutions:
Tighten the Screws:
Use a screwdriver to tighten up all hinge screws.If the screws are removed, remove them and fill the holes with wood filler or a wood matchstick.Reinsert the screws and tighten.
Change the Hinges:
If the hinges are badly damaged, change them with brand-new ones.Ensure the brand-new hinges match the existing ones in size and finish.Damaged Locks
Causes:
Wear and tearForced entryRust
Solutions:
Lubricate the Lock:
Use a graphite or silicone-based lubricant to maximize the system.Place the secret and turn it numerous times to disperse the lubricant.
Change the Lock:
If the lock is beyond repair, replace it with a brand-new one.Follow the producer's directions for installation.Spaces and Drafts
Causes:
Worn weatherstrippingMisaligned door frameLoose hinges
Solutions:
Replace Weatherstripping:
Remove the old weatherstripping.Measure and cut the brand-new weatherstripping to fit.Set up the brand-new weatherstripping, ensuring it is tight and secure.
Adjust the Frame:
Check for spaces around the frame.Use shims to change the frame and ensure a proper seal.
Seal Gaps:
Apply silicone sealant to any spaces around the door Repairmywindowsanddoors.Co.uk frame.Smooth the sealant with a putty knife and permit it to dry.Broken Panels or Glass
Causes:
Accidental damageVandalismOld and fragile products
Solutions:
Replace the Panel:
Remove the damaged panel.Step and cut a new panel to fit.Install the new panel and secure it with appropriate fasteners.
Repair or Replace Glass:
Remove the broken glass carefully.Measure and cut a brand-new piece of glass to fit.Install the new glass and secure it with glazing points and putty.Used Weatherstripping
Causes:
AgeSun direct exposureWeather
Solutions:
Inspect Regularly:
Check the weatherstripping for indications of wear.Change it as required to maintain an airtight seal.
Choose Quality Materials:
Invest in top quality weatherstripping that can hold up against the components.Consider materials like silicone or EPDM rubber for toughness.FAQs
Q: How often should I examine my door hinges?A: It's a good concept to examine your door hinges a minimum of once a year, specifically if you live in a humid or coastal location. Regular assessments can assist you catch issues early and prevent more substantial damage.
Q: Can I repair a sticking door without removing it?A: Yes, in most cases, you can adjust the hinges or sand the edges without getting rid of the door. Nevertheless, if the door is severely warped or damaged, you may need to eliminate it for a more comprehensive repair.
Q: What kind of lube is best for door locks?A: A silicone-based lube is generally the finest option for door locks. It supplies a smooth, lasting solution without drawing in dirt or grime.
Q: How can I avoid gaps and drafts around my doors?A: Regularly check and change used weatherstripping, ensure the door frame is correctly aligned, and use silicone sealant to fill any spaces. Additionally, keeping the door and frame well-kept can help prevent concerns from developing.
Q: What should I do if my door lock is jammed?A: First, attempt lubricating the lock with a silicone-based lube. If that does not work, you might need to disassemble the lock to tidy and repair the system. If you're not comfy doing this yourself, think about calling a professional locksmith professional.
